1. Visit the Flint Castle

Flint Castle is one of the most iconic landmarks in the town and is a must-visit attraction for any tourist. It was built in the 13th century by King Edward I and is known for its unique architecture and rich history. The castle is situated on the banks of the River Dee, and visitors can enjoy a scenic walk along the riverbank while taking in the castle's beauty.
